Inspect and Seal Entrance Points



To stop future insect problems, consistently check and without delay secure any type of prospective entrance points in your house. Beginning by checking out locations like windows, doors, vents, and pipelines for any kind of gaps or splits that pests might use to enter. Use caulk or weatherstripping to secure these openings successfully. Bear in mind to look for openings in displays and voids around cords or wires entering your home.

Check your structure for fractures and crevices, as insects like rodents and pests can quickly sneak in with these openings. Seal any kind of voids you find with the appropriate materials, such as cement or cable mesh. Don't neglect to examine areas where different materials satisfy, as these junctions can develop entry points if not appropriately sealed.

Method Appropriate Food Storage



Appropriately keeping food is crucial in preventing parasite problems. Maintain all food products in sealed containers to refute bugs very easy access. See to it to store dry goods like grains and grains in closed containers to discourage pantry pests like weevils and beetles.

In the fridge, shop vegetables and fruits in the crisper drawer and keep all leftovers in firmly sealed containers to avoid smells from enticing bugs. Consistently look for any indicators of food perishing and quickly throw out any type of things that have spoiled.



Additionally, don't forget family pet food-- store it in impermeable containers as well. By practicing correct food storage space routines, you can dramatically decrease the danger of attracting insects into your home and protect against future invasions.

Maintain Tidiness and Health



Keeping your home clean and maintaining excellent health methods are crucial action in preventing bug infestations. Regularly vacuuming and wiping floorings, cleaning down counters, and quickly tidying up spills are essential habits to embrace. Mess offers hiding spots for bugs, so decluttering your home can aid get rid of prospective hiding areas. Make certain to seal up cracks and holes where parasites can go into, such as around pipes and windows. Furthermore, correct waste management is crucial-- dispose of rubbish consistently and maintain trash bins sealed tightly.

In the cooking area, shop food in closed containers and without delay clean meals to avoid attracting pests. Routinely tidy appliances like toaster ovens and microwaves to eliminate food crumbs and spills. Focus on pet dog food too; shop it in sealed containers and do not leave it out overnight. Good personal hygiene is additionally vital - tidy up after dishes, secure the trash regularly, and maintain a tidy living environment. By including these cleanliness and hygiene practices into your routine, you can assist stop future pest problems.
